📜  操作系统|输入输出系统|问题4(1)

📅  最后修改于: 2023-12-03 14:54:46.461000             🧑  作者: Mango

操作系统 | 输入输出系统 | 问题4

在操作系统中,输入输出系统是其一个重要的组成部分之一。而在输入输出系统中,可能会遇到各种不同的问题。以下将介绍输入输出系统中的问题4。

问题描述

问题4是指输入输出系统在处理请求时发生的问题,具体描述为:当一个设备请求I/O时,该设备需要在一个指定时间内返回数据,但是在该时间内设备无法响应I/O请求(即设备繁忙)。

问题原因

在这种情况下,设备无法响应I/O请求的原因可能会有以下几个:

  • 设备正在执行其他任务,无法同时处理I/O请求;
  • 设备所需的数据正在被其他进程占用,导致设备无法访问;
  • 设备本身存在故障,导致无法响应I/O请求。
解决方案

要解决问题4,通常需要采取以下措施:

  • 优化设备调度算法,确保设备能够尽快响应I/O请求;
  • 确保设备访问权在所有进程中得到正确的分配;
  • 保持设备稳定,确保其正常运行。
总结

在操作系统中,输入输出系统是一个非常关键的子系统,在实际应用中,可能会遇到各种不同的问题。问题4是其中的一种,其主要表现为设备繁忙,无法响应I/O请求。为了解决这个问题,需要采取一系列措施,以确保设备能够正常运行。